feat: system tray support zh language

This commit is contained in:
GyDi
2022-10-28 00:40:29 +08:00
parent f166fb132e
commit 2f9a3fa942
5 changed files with 154 additions and 112 deletions

View File

@@ -2,6 +2,15 @@ use crate::core::*;
use crate::data::*;
use crate::log_if_err;
// 重启clash
pub fn restart_clash_core() {
let core = Core::global();
let mut service = core.service.lock();
log_if_err!(service.restart());
drop(service);
log_if_err!(core.activate());
}
// 切换模式
pub fn change_clash_mode(mode: &str) {
let core = Core::global();